Madam President, one thing I am always going to remember about Johnny Isakson is that with every conversation with him, he always included some words of encouragement for the work that I am involved in or how we are working together. I think you saw that in his remarks today, that he wants to encourage all of us. In this town of Washington, DC, where a lot of people think that they are the most important person in the room, Johnny Isakson is known instead for his unassuming manner. He is unfailingly kind and considerate to Senators and staff alike, and I think I expressed that in my first statement about his giving encouraging words in almost every conversation one has with him. In fact, my staff told me a story wherein Senator Isakson came to the Senate Committee on Finance when I was previously the chairman, and he asked to speak to a member of my tax staff. The staff assistant didn't recognize Senator Isakson. When asked who he was, he simply said, ``Senator Isakson.'' It was not until after my tax staff came out that he realized that it was Senator Isakson himself. Throughout my Senate career, it is safe to say that when it comes to me, all roads lead to Iowa. For Johnny, it is no exception. Johnny has close friendships with the famous Knapp family of Des Moines, IA. In fact, the Knapp family is known all throughout Iowa.
